The Causes of the High Accident Rate in Hunt County
Hunt County experiences a lot of collisions despite its rural location because of:
- Heavy traffic on US 69 and I-30, particularly in the vicinity of Greenville
- Long rural stretches with distracted drivers
- Collisions at intersections in developing neighborhoods such as Quinlan and Caddo Mills
- Accidents involving commercial vehicles, farm equipment, and 18-wheelers
- Drivers who are fatigued or intoxicated and traveling to or from Dallas
- Country roads have narrow shoulders and poor visibility.

You May Qualify for Restitution
Depending on the particulars of your case, you could be compensated for:
- Medical bills for surgery, rehabilitation, and emergency room care
- Loss of income and diminished prospects for future earnings
- Suffering and suffering
- Psychiatric distress
- Fixing or replacing the vehicle
- Costs of funerals in cases involving fatal accidents
